How to get from Atlantic City City Hall to 63 Dr-Rego Park by bus and subway?
By bus and subway
To get from Atlantic City City Hall to 63 Dr-Rego Park in Queens, take the GREYHOUND US0300 bus from Atlantic City (Caesars) station to New York Port Authority station. Next, take the R subway from Times Sq-42 St station to 63 Dr-Rego Park station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 33 min.
